Chris Conway and Dan Britton

Admission Free

Chris Conway and Dan Britton present a show of wonderful driven roots music. West Coast US styles blend with Celtic roots presented with two awesome voices and a large array of instruments. They supported Frances Black on tour last year and this year they will support Bob Geldof.

Eighth in an autumn series of Sunday lunchtime events in the foyer. You can relax and unwind with some of the finest local musicians. Food and drink will be available from the bar. Children are very welcome. (The building will be open from 12 - 3pm)

Return To The Forbidden Planet

£7.50 & £6.50 Tues Eve & Sat Matinee

Shakespeare’s long forgotten masterpiece - by Bob Carlton!

Loosley based on The Tempest, Return To The Forbidden Planet is set on a spaceship visiting a remote planet where the occupants encounter the evil (or just misunderstood?) Dr Morbius and his beautiful daughter Miranda. Oh, and their roller-skating robot, Ariel…

The show combines Shakespeare’s way with words and great rock’n'roll musical numbers from the 50s and 60s. Trouble starts when the Cook falls for Miranda and Miranda falls for the Captain - and that’s without the monster….!

General Tourism Info:CHARNWOOD FOCUS OF MIDDLE ENGLAND

cvg_stag1Although the Charnwood Forest will be found on the earliest of maps, it is merely in the last three decades that Charnwood has lent its name to the local authority responsible for one of England’s most pleasant shire areas. Covering 108 square miles of North Leicestershire, Charnwood carves out a triangle between Derby, Nottingham and Leicester and is easily accessible with good rail and road links.
